Teah's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Splitting Teah's full recorded timeline at 1994, 58% of its total births fall in the more recent half of the record versus 42% in the earlier half -- a fairly even split across the full record. Its quietest year on record was 1955, with just 5 recorded births -- worth weighing against the 1998 peak of 63 to see the full range of the name's swing in popularity.

How popular is the name Teah?
Since 1955, Social Security records show 1,409 babies named Teah. Across the full SSA archive it ranks #5,941 of 72,339 girls' names by total births. The most recent recorded year was 2024. Its busiest year on record was 1998, with 63 births.
